Across TCGA patient cohorts, ZDHHC5 protein abundance is significantly associated with the RNA expression of many other genes, with 9,738 significant associations in total. LSCC shows the largest number of these associations.

The most reproducible ZDHHC5-associated genes across cancer lineages are SYNGR2, MAL2, and SH3RF2. Each is linked with ZDHHC5 in more than 3 cancer types. Because this analysis shows association rather than direction, both ZDHHC5-to-partner and partner-to-ZDHHC5 results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, ZDHHC5 versus SYNGR2 in OV, with a Pearson correlation of 0.35.
